I have finished my post graduation from University of Calgary and currently working full time in Calgary, Alberta. I would like to apply for Canadian PR under provincial nominee class. I received my Alberta Provincial Nominee letter last week. I have been living in the province for almost 4 years now and I do have a valid post graduate work permit valid till Aug 2014. My question is, if I apply for Canadian PR under PNP class and have to change my province because of a better job opportunity during my PR application process time or after receiving my PR, would it revoke my PR in any case?

I will be eligible to apply for PR under experienced class in 3 months. Under which class should I apply for my PR?
